What Are Painkiller Tablets?

Painkiller tablets, typically described as analgesics, are medications developed to eliminate pain. They can be classified into 2 primary categories: non-opioid analgesics and opioid analgesics. Each type works in a different way in the body and is utilized for different levels and types of pain.

System of Action

Painkiller tablets work by targeting pain paths in the body. Non-opioid analgesics mainly prevent the production of prostaglandins, chemicals in the body that promote swelling and pain feeling. In contrast, schmerztabletten opioids bind to specific receptors in the brain and spine, obstructing the transmission of pain signals.

Side Effects of Painkiller Tablets

While painkiller tablets can supply reliable relief, they likewise come with a risk of side results. These may vary based upon the type of analgesic used.

Non-Opioid Analgesics Side Effects

  • Acetaminophen: Liver toxicity with extreme usage.
  • Ibuprofen/Naproxen: Gastrointestinal irritation, ulcers, and cardiovascular dangers with long-lasting usage.

Opioid Analgesics Side Effects

  • Constipation: A common issue due to slowed bowel activity.
  • Drowsiness: May hinder day-to-day activities and require care when driving.
  • Dependence and Addiction: Schmerzmittel Bestellen Long-term usage poses a danger of developing tolerance and reliance.

Managing Side Effects

If side impacts happen, clients need to consult their healthcare service provider to change dosages or consider alternative medications. Over-the-counter solutions or lifestyle modifications, such as increased fiber for constipation, can be useful.
